HyperSnap is a very complete and very easy-to-use screen capture software, which will be a welcome change from the manipulations with Paint.
The software features include:
– The capture of the entire desktop, the selected window, or simply the part of the screen that you have selected.
– Pixel-perfect cropping of the captures.
– Screen capture of DirectX and 3DFx games, DVDs and DVD players using DirectX technology, even controlling the Overlay.
– Automatic vertical scrolling and capture of the entire window including parts not visible on the screen.
– Saving images in 20 different formats (BMP, GIF, JPEG, TIFF, PCX…).
– “Interlaced” and “transparent” functions for GIFs.
– Image manipulation tools: resizing, changing color resolution, converting to black and white.
– Acquisition from a device supporting the TWAIN protocol.
